Epinephrine and norepinephrine that are released from the adrenal glands affect target tissue for a longer period of time than the same substances released from neurons at their peripheral receptors. Why?

A) The adrenal gland releases larger amounts of the neurotransmitters than the neurons.
B) The hormones released from the adrenal glands bind to different receptors than those released from neurons.
C) There are no enzymes to break down epinephrine and norepinephrine in the blood and very little in peripheral tissues.
D) The effectors are less sensitive to epinephrine and norepinephrine released by the adrenal glands.
E) The epinephrine and norepinephrine from the adrenal glands are released by sympathetic neurons, whereas parasympathetic neurons release these substances at the effector organs.

Answer:

C) There are no enzymes to break down epinephrine and norepinephrine in the blood and very little in peripheral tissues.

Step-by-step explanation:

Epinephrine and norepinephrine are released from the adrenal gland ( adrenal medulla ) and neurons (adrenergic nerve endings) in the sympathetic nervous system. Epinephrine is a hormone while norepinephrine is a neurotransmitter.

As epinephrine and norepinephrine are released from the neurons , they act at their peripheral receptors and are cleaved by the enzymes in the liver and other tissues.Epinephrine and norepinephrine that are released from the adrenal glands affect target tissue for a longer period of time than the same substances released from neurons at their peripheral receptors because there are no enzymes to break down epinephrine and norepinephrine in the blood and very little in peripheral tissues.
